SURPRISES

Sudden Storm.

The rain comes in sheets
Sweeping the streets,
Here, here, and here,
Umbrellas appear,
Red, blue, yellow, green,
They tilt and they lean
Like mushrooms, like flowers
That grow when it showers.


Today I read SURPRISES, a book in the An I Can Read Book series.
The poems selected by Lee Bennett Hopkins.

The poem of the above is written by Elizabeth Coatsworth.
